Subject: [PATCH 04/15] gendwarfksyms: Expand base_type
Date: Mon, 17 Jun 2024 17:58:23 +0000 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<20240617175818.58219-21-samitolvanen@google.com> (raw)
In-Reply-To: <20240617175818.58219-17-samitolvanen@google.com>
Add support for expanding basic DWARF attributes and DW_TAG_base_type
types.
Example usage:
$ nm -p --defined-only vmlinux.o | \
awk '/ (T|R|D) / {printf "%s %s\n",$1, $3}' | \
grep loops_per_jiffy | \
./tools/gendwarfksyms/gendwarfksyms --debug vmlinux.o
Output:
gendwarfksyms: symbol_read_list: adding { 4b0, "loops_per_jiffy" }
gendwarfksyms: process_modules: vmlinux.o
gendwarfksyms: process_exported_symbols: loops_per_jiffy (@ 4b0)
variable base_type unsigned long byte_size(8);
#SYMVER loops_per_jiffy 0xc694aefc
Signed-off-by: Sami Tolvanen <samitolvanen@google.com>
---
tools/gendwarfksyms/types.c | 109 +++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++++-
1 file changed, 108 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
diff --git a/tools/gendwarfksyms/types.c b/tools/gendwarfksyms/types.c
index 47ae967d42ee..7508d0fb8b80 100644
--- a/tools/gendwarfksyms/types.c
+++ b/tools/gendwarfksyms/types.c
@@ -16,6 +16,7 @@
}
DEFINE_GET_ATTR(addr, Dwarf_Addr)
+DEFINE_GET_ATTR(udata, Dwarf_Word)
static bool get_ref_die_attr(Dwarf_Die *die, unsigned int id, Dwarf_Die *value)
{
@@ -82,6 +83,73 @@ static int process(struct state *state, const char *s)
return 0;
}
+#define MAX_FMT_BUFFER_SIZE 128
+
+static int process_fmt(struct state *state, const char *fmt, ...)
+{
+ char buf[MAX_FMT_BUFFER_SIZE];
+ va_list args;
+ int res;
+
+ va_start(args, fmt);
+
+ res = check(vsnprintf(buf, sizeof(buf), fmt, args));
+ if (res >= MAX_FMT_BUFFER_SIZE - 1) {
+ error("vsnprintf overflow: increase MAX_FMT_BUFFER_SIZE");
+ res = -1;
+ } else {
+ check(process(state, buf));
+ }
+
+ va_end(args);
+ return res;
+}
+
+/* Process a fully qualified name from DWARF scopes */
+static int process_fqn(struct state *state, Dwarf_Die *die)
+{
+ Dwarf_Die *scopes = NULL;
+ const char *name;
+ int res;
+ int i;
+
+ res = check(dwarf_getscopes_die(die, &scopes));
+ if (!res) {
+ name = get_name(die);
+ name = name ?: "<unnamed>";
+ return check(process(state, name));
+ }
+
+ for (i = res - 1; i >= 0; i--) {
+ if (dwarf_tag(&scopes[i]) == DW_TAG_compile_unit)
+ continue;
+
+ name = get_name(&scopes[i]);
+ name = name ?: "<unnamed>";
+ check(process(state, name));
+ if (i > 0)
+ check(process(state, "::"));
+ }
+
+ free(scopes);
+ return 0;
+}
+
+#define DEFINE_PROCESS_UDATA_ATTRIBUTE(attribute) \
+ static int process_##attribute##_attr(struct state *state, \
+ Dwarf_Die *die) \
+ { \
+ Dwarf_Word value; \
+ if (get_udata_attr(die, DW_AT_##attribute, &value)) \
+ check(process_fmt(state, \
+ " " #attribute "(%" PRIu64 ")", \
+ value)); \
+ return 0; \
+ }
+
+DEFINE_PROCESS_UDATA_ATTRIBUTE(alignment)
+DEFINE_PROCESS_UDATA_ATTRIBUTE(byte_size)
+
bool match_all(Dwarf_Die *die)
{
return true;
@@ -103,11 +171,48 @@ int process_die_container(struct state *state, Dwarf_Die *die,
return 0;
}
+static int process_type(struct state *state, Dwarf_Die *die);
+
+static int process_type_attr(struct state *state, Dwarf_Die *die)
+{
+ Dwarf_Die type;
+
+ if (get_ref_die_attr(die, DW_AT_type, &type))
+ return check(process_type(state, &type));
+
+ /* Compilers can omit DW_AT_type -- print out 'void' to clarify */
+ return check(process(state, "base_type void"));
+}
+
+static int process_base_type(struct state *state, Dwarf_Die *die)
+{
+ check(process(state, "base_type "));
+ check(process_fqn(state, die));
+ check(process_byte_size_attr(state, die));
+ return check(process_alignment_attr(state, die));
+}
+
static void state_init(struct state *state)
{
state->crc = 0xffffffff;
}
+static int process_type(struct state *state, Dwarf_Die *die)
+{
+ int tag = dwarf_tag(die);
+
+ switch (tag) {
+ case DW_TAG_base_type:
+ check(process_base_type(state, die));
+ break;
+ default:
+ debug("unimplemented type: %x", tag);
+ break;
+ }
+
+ return 0;
+}
+
/*
* Exported symbol processing
*/
@@ -118,7 +223,9 @@ static int process_subprogram(struct state *state, Dwarf_Die *die)
static int process_variable(struct state *state, Dwarf_Die *die)
{
- return check(process(state, "variable;\n"));
+ check(process(state, "variable "));
+ check(process_type_attr(state, die));
+ return check(process(state, ";\n"));
}
static int process_exported_symbols(struct state *state, Dwarf_Die *die)
--
